When properly engineered, germicidal ultraviolet systems can efficiently full the air disinfection initiated by HEPA filters. UVGI is a predictable, low-cost, dependable and mature know-How does zero-depth mode simplify transfers into the pool? for eliminating pathogens. Public health agencies such as the US Facilities for Disease Management and Prevention (CDC) suggest the use of UVGI to disrupt the transmission of pathogens in buildings’ air flow systems. Table 1 exhibits that, when challenged by one million particles, some viable microorganisms are capable of penetrate through the filter. Considering that sterility is outlined as lower than one survivor for a million-microorganism inhabitants, it's fairly clear that the air disinfection process by filtration alone just isn't enough and requires an extra step.

Amongst various UV radiation damages to DNA, the formation of cyclobutene pyrimidine dimers (CPDs) and pyrimidine-pyrimidine four to 6 photoproducts (PPs)12, CPDs are brought on by covalent bonding between two adjoining pyrimidines. 4, UVC normally generates thymine dimers in the biggest amount, cytosine dimers in low quantity and mixed dimers at an intermediate level. In UV-irradiated RNA viruses, the nucleotide uracil forms pyrimidine photoproducts.
